Yep, 1981. The crew shot shows Freddie Salazar on the left and Sam Ruybal on the right. Freddie left after 1981. I don't remember who the guy in the center is. I suspect he was a motor car operator. The engineer is Bill Paluska. He was hired for the 1981 season after all the engineers quit and moved to Durango to work for the new D&S. They promoted George Knauff to run out of Chama, Marvin Casias and Dale Martinez were still firing. Jim Shawcroft helped out for a while, but had to go back to his job on the Rio Grande. Scenic Railways put out a call looking for experienced steam engineers. Bill was working for the DOT test track over in Pueblo and came over to run on the east side.

I fired for Bill a couple of days a week in Sept. and Oct. 1981. He seemed to be an OK guy, and handled the trains OK.

The cars on the head end of the train were overflow cars used for tour groups. They were boxcars opened up on one side only. We set them out at Cumbres. That is why 487 is seen up at Cumbres without the train. These cars were Scenic Rys property. When they left the next winter, the Commission didn't by the cars. Some eventually got sold to the Rio Chama Rv Park.
